Early the next morning, Zhao Yun 'er carried a basket full of bullfrogs to Yang City. Including the ones she caught herself, it was a total of seventy catties.
Zhao Yun 'er discussed it with Auntie Liu. She wouldn't get a share of the money from selling the bullfrogs this time. She still had six hundred copper coins. With the money she earned from selling the bullfrogs today, it was just enough to buy a little donkey.
Sun Zhangquan didn't expect that Zhao Yun 'er would really send over a lot of bullfrogs today. Although there were a lot of them, Sun Zhangquan had no reason not to accept them. In any case, these things sold well. No matter how many restaurants he bought, he would be able to sell them.
After Sun Zhangquan settled the bill for Zhao Yun 'er, Zhao Yun' er went straight to the market and began to choose a donkey.
In the donkey market, there were also horses, mules, and cows for sale. They were all tools used for transportation or transporting goods.
Generally, only rich people would buy horses. As for the mule and donkey, people like Zhao Yun 'er will think about it. The cows that are sold are relatively small. She will buy a calf and raise it. When the calf grows up, it can be used to plow the field, pull goods and so on.
There were more shops selling things. Zhao Yun 'er began to slowly choose. After comparing, the last shop gave her the same price as the others. However, they gave her a wooden cart that could be pulled by a donkey.
The cart could probably seat three or four people. It wasn't big, but it could be used to carry goods.
It was a total of one or two hundred and sixty copper coins.
When Zhao Yun 'er returned, she drove her little donkey. It was much more convenient and faster than Old Father Hu's ox cart.
It was also easier to feed the donkey. She just needed to feed it some grass.
However, the donkey wasn't big. She still had to take good care of it later. It was a little small now, so she couldn't carry heavy goods for him. She had to wait until it was a little bigger before she could carry more important things.
Zhao Yun 'er's little donkey was a pity. When she arrived at the village, many people came over to join in the fun. They stared at her donkey for a while.
"Yun 'er girl, you've really grown up. You even bought a little donkey."
"That's right. No one in the village has ever bought it. It must be worth a lot of money, right?"
"Of course it was before. None of us can afford it. In the future, it will be much more convenient to have a donkey in Shangyang City or Town. "
"…"
"…"
The villagers surrounded Zhao Yun 'er's donkey, which made Zhao Yun' er speechless.
Although the villagers couldn't afford much of it, it didn't mean that it was rare. Most likely, they were curious as to how a poor person like her could afford it.
The donkey was pitiful. It was in an unfamiliar environment and had to be surrounded. It was clearly afraid of such words.
"Yun'er girl, it seems that if you go to the city in the future, you can bring a few of us along." A woman came up to Zhao Yun'er with a smile. It was obvious that she wanted to get closer to Zhao Yun'er. The next time Zhao Yun'er went to the city, she could really bring her along.
"That's right. Yun'er girl is a good person. If it's on the way, I'll definitely bring her along." A chubby woman also came up and said.
Zhao Yun 'er glanced at the fat on the fat woman's body and thought that if she were to bring her along, she would break their family's donkey.
These people really knew how to take advantage of others. They were all shameless.
